Novaerus - Model NV800/900 -Protect 900
The Protect 900 (NV 900) is an airborne infection control device that uses WellAir's patented NanoStrike™ technology to inactivate aerosolized viruses, bacteria, mold spores, and pollen within the breathing zone.

Easy to use, flexible in positioning, and quiet in operation, the dual-speed portable device provides the safest and most cost-effective continuous airborne pathogen protection to people in small-to-medium-sized rooms.
The device can be deployed using one of our specially designed stands (sold separately) or wall-mounted.

Developed by the Novaerus team of scientists and engineers, NanoStrike Technology harnesses a range of physical concurrent pathogen inactivation processes to safely disinfect the air. NanoStrike coils provide a powerful strike that works to burst airborne pathogen cells, rapidly inactivating them, helping to ensure they are no longer a threat of infection.
